The Hidden Barrier to Community Garden Success
For many urban dwellers, community gardens offer a welcome respite from the hustle and bustle of city life. These shared green spaces provide a chance to connect with nature, grow one's own food, and build a sense of community. However, beneath the surface of these seemingly idyllic gathering places lies a more complex reality: maintenance costs can be a significant deterrent to participation.
The Financial Burden of Maintenance
When individuals or groups take on the responsibility of maintaining a community garden, they often face significant expenses. These costs can include:
- Water bills
- Equipment purchases and repairs
- Fertilizers and pest control chemicals
- Insurance premiums
- Utility fees (e.g., electricity for irrigation systems)
These expenses can be substantial, especially for smaller gardens or those with limited budgets.
The Human Toll of Maintenance Costs
Beyond the financial implications, maintenance costs can also have a profound impact on community garden participants. When individuals are asked to contribute financially to the upkeep of the garden, they may feel overwhelmed by the added responsibility. This stress can lead to:
- Decreased participation: As individuals become increasingly burdened by maintenance costs, they may choose to leave the garden or reduce their involvement.
- Increased conflict: Disagreements over financial responsibilities and maintenance tasks can create tension among garden participants, ultimately leading to a breakdown in community cohesion.
The Consequences of Neglecting Maintenance Costs
If left unchecked, maintenance costs can have far-reaching consequences for community gardens. These consequences include:
- Garden decline: Without proper care and maintenance, gardens can fall into disrepair, becoming eyesores and losing their appeal.
- Decreased productivity: When gardens are not properly maintained, yields may decrease, leading to frustration among gardeners who rely on the produce for food or income.
- Loss of community trust: If participants feel that the garden is being neglected due to lack of maintenance, they may lose faith in the ability of the community to come together and work towards a common goal.
Breaking Down Barriers with Creative Solutions
While maintenance costs can be a significant deterrent to community garden participation, there are ways to mitigate these expenses. Some creative solutions include:
- Shared funding models: By sharing financial responsibilities among participants, gardens can reduce individual burdens and create a more equitable distribution of costs.
- Volunteer-based maintenance teams: Organizing volunteer groups to take on specific maintenance tasks can not only alleviate financial pressures but also foster a sense of community and cooperation.
